A COMMENT FROM OUR FOUNDER:
Hello and welcome to my little space on eBay.  Being here I am guessing you want to know a little more about me. 

I have been collecting things since I was five years old.  My earliest loves were stickers, toy rings, Peanuts items (Snoopy) and Disney (Mickey Mouse) and grew to Hot Wheels (when they appeared), trains, and then onto stamps and coins as a teen, and then football cards as an adult.  The only problem is...I NEVER stopped collecting the earlier stuff!!! 


I started my first business when I was 10 years old and I got the business bug.  With my father's access to a grocer wholesaler, I began buying gum for low and selling for double.  I was selling gum balls for ten cents each and making $8 a day profit.  $40 a week is not bad for a sixth grader!!!

I spent high school years and just after wheeling and dealing antiques and other collectibles.  If I had a dollar for every auction I have attended in the last twenty years, I would be a rich man.

In college at General Motors Institute I combined my education and my love of making the deal to start American Broker Group.  All this while working as an Industrial Engineer.   I learned from the great marketer Andy Powell and I quickly learned to always re-invest some of my revenue into my business.  My problem was, I invested 100% of my revenue from in the 1980-90's and amassed half-a-million in collectible inventory.

I graduated college and started making good (really good) money and expanded my company to a foreign interest of Lotrina Broker Group.  Now I had became a legit asset broker dealing in jewelry throughout the world. 

Since the 1990's I became known as the guy who bought it all.  I have a knack of going to a location and making a deal for EVERYTHING inside an old building or warehouse.  I stopped in 1999 doing eBay and began my new career as a pro photographer.  Been doing that the last 8 years and NOW I am back on eBay to get rid of some of my cool "junk".  (Other's "junk" has often been my treasure).  I maintained my warehouse outside of Columbus for 8 years at my own expense.

In 2007 I married the love of my life and she is the greatest!!!
